What the college says
This qualification will give students the skills and understanding required in the sport and physical activity sector. Students will gain knowledge in areas such as sports coaching, exercise, health and lifestyle, fitness testing, athlete’s lifestyle, coaching special populations, and preparing for a career in sport.
